Gravity energy storage (GES) is an innovative technology to store electricity as the potential energy of solid weights lifted against the Earth''s gravity force. When surplus electricity is available, it is used to lift weights.

This paper conducts a comparative analysis of four primary gravity energy storage forms in terms of technical principles, application practices, and potentials. These forms include Tower Gravity Energy Storage (TGES), Mountain Gravity Energy Storage (MGES), Advanced Rail Energy Storage (ARES), and Shaft Gravity Energy Storage (SGES).
Classification of energy storage technologies. Gravity energy storage technology (GES) depends on the vertical movement of a heavy object in a gravitational field to store or release electricity.
Tower Solid Gravity Energy Storage (T-SGES) Fig. 2:A diagram of the essential components of a tower solid gravity energy storage system (Image source: S. Blinkman). The T-SGES system, as depicted in Fig. 2, uses electromechanical motor-generation units to lift and stack blocks into a tower.
Solid Gravity Energy Storage (SGES) SGES utilizes the same principles as all gravity energy storage systems. The distinction being solid GES uses solid materials, such as concrete. Large blocks of these heavy materials are raised and dropped vertically, storing, and releasing the gravitational potential energy.
